CPRI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2013 in Review

476 of the 3,445 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Capri Holdings (CPRI) for Q4 2013, worth a combined $14.1B — up 11% from $12.7B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 132 funds opened new CPRI positions and 58 closed out — a net gain of 74 holders — while 165 added to existing stakes and 154 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$536M. The largest seller was Lone Pine Capital, cutting an estimated $274M.
